rauemi

1. (noun) resource, material.

Kāore e ōrite ēnei waka ki ērā i mahia i te tōtara me te kauri, ina ka tere pirau, otiia he pātata ngā rauemi hanga ki ngā ara wai, he tere ki te hanga, he tino pai mō te wā poto noa (Te Ara 2013). / These vessels are not like those made of tōtara or kauri because they rotted quickly, but the building resources were handy to waterways, they were quick to make, and they made an excellent temporary means of transportation.
